Bayou Bigfoot Feb 11, 2017

A report comes in to the GCBRO of a terrifying Bigfoot encounter on the Dyess family's 5,000-acre wooded farm in the swampy Sabine River area of southwest Louisiana. Family members have heard mysterious screaming at night and taken casts of huge, unidentified animal tracks found on the property. GCBRO steps in to try to bring peace to the Dyess farm and, in the process, has a possible nighttime encounter with Bigfoot. Meanwhile, GCBRO has a run-in with their old teammate-turned-rival Dr. Webb Sentell, a neuro-psychologist and Bigfoot no-kill advocate who wants to prove he can find one of the creatures using a gentle, alternative: flute playing and food offerings. The benefits of killing or not killing Bigfoot in the South becomes a major argument between Sentell and GCBRO.

Monkey Business Feb 4, 2017

Three members of GCBRO speak at the Honobia Bigfoot Conference in Oklahoma, where they meet angry resistance from those who want Bigfoot left in peace. The team is called away to Louisiana, where new evidence has been unearthed following an alleged Bigfoot hit and run: a tiny primate-like skull with teeth, which they send to a DNA lab for testing. Several locals have reported seeing a small orangutan-like creature and hearing monkey-like sounds near the woods. GCBRO organize a night hunt during which they have a frightening close-encounter and then possibly capture footage of Bigfoot itself.
